Web26 mrt. 2024 · Public praise and recognition is a powerful example of extrinsic motivation in the workplace. Staff members may contribute their best efforts, seek means of improvement and ensure the quality of their deliverables to receive recognition and respect from their peers, clients or supervisors. WebGood examples of motivating employees include letting them know they have a say in things they can change themselves. For instance, if there is excessive paperwork involved in their job, encourage them to bring ideas on how this could be cut down a little or maybe even eliminated. WebShare this page. Customize in Word. Customize in Word Web15 mrt. 2024 · Extrinsic motivation example Example 1: The sales department wasn’t performing as expected. The department head decided to motivate them and promised to give a team bonus if they achieve the month’s target goal. The monetary reward was inspiring. The team has reached the goal even earlier.
